This Day in History: 0000-03-10
10 Mar – A Roman fleet defeated a larger Carthaginian one off the western end of Sicily in the Battle of the Aegates Islands, ending the First Punic War (241 BC).
10 Mar – The American John Stone patented the pile driver (1792).
10 Mar – The US Congress ratifies the Treaty of Guadalupe Hidalgo, ending the Mexican American War (1848).
10 Mar – The American inventor Alexander Graham Bell made the first telephone call, saying “Mr. Watson, come here. I want to see you (1876).”
